Connecting to a network Your printer can be shared in a network environment by connecting it directly to a network via an optional HP Jetdirect external print server. This configuration provides better performance than printing through a computer, flexibility in preparing a location for the printer, and the ability to share the printer with both Windows and Mac OS users. For information about setting up HP Jetdirect external print servers, see your HP Jetdirect hardware and software installation guides. For information on purchasing HP Jetdirect external print servers, see "HP supplies and accessories". To install the printer driver on the PC or server (Windows) You must install the HP Jetdirect external print server first, then connect the printer to the network and install the printer software on the computer that will send print jobs directly to the network printer. 1 After setting up the HP Jetdirect external print server, start Windows and make sure no Windows applications are running. 2 Insert the Starter CD into your CD-ROM drive. The CD menu runs automatically. If the CD menu does not run automatically, click Start, and then click Run. At the command line box, type the letter of your computer's CD-ROM drive followed by :\setup (for example, type D:\setup). 3 On the CD menu, click Install Printer Driver. 4 Choose your language and click OK. 5 Follow the onscreen instructions. 6 In the printer connection dialog box, select Connected via the network and click Next. Then select Basic network setup for a PC or server (recommended) and click Next. 7 Follow the onscreen instructions to complete the installation. 8 If you wish to set up the computer as a server, do the following: i Select the option to share the printer, and then select to install printer drivers for Windows clients. The installation program installs the printer driver for the server and copies the client drivers to a location on the server for vending to users (clients). ii Follow the onscreen instructions to complete the installation.
